Unless you’ve been living under a rock, you know about ChatGPT. The chatbot, driven by artificial intelligence and created by OpenAI in San Francisco, California, provides eerily human-like responses to user questions on almost any subject. ChatGPT is trained on a vast corpus of text, and its ability to engage in text-based conversation means that users can refine its responses. Even if its initial answers are wonky, it often eventually produces accurate results, including software code.
In short, ChatGPT and related tools based on large language models , which include Microsoft Bing and GitHub Copilot, are incredibly powerful programming aids, but must be used with caution. Here are six ways to do so.Chatbots work best for small, discrete programming tasks, such as loading data, performing basic data manipulations and creating visualizations and websites.
Chatbots can even translate code from one programming language to another. Mathieu Coppey, a biophysicist at the Curie Institute in Paris, is using ChatGPT to help him move from MATLAB, his preferred language, to Python. Using Google and online forums, he typically needs days to get his Python code working. “Now, I can do that in an hour or so,” he says.Chatbots might not always know what they’re talking about, but they certainly sound like they do.
Still, it pays to check your code. But also consider the application — not everything is mission-critical. The web interface to a database or visualization tool, for instance, might require extra vigilance. But if you know what the answer to your programming problem should look like, “Just go for it”, says computer scientist Sayash Kapoor at Princeton University in New Jersey, “because it’s easy to check if you’re wrong.”Chatbot-based coding, says Ko, “is not a single-shot sort of experience”.
